Finally getting rid of brominated flame retardants? The Finnish innovation is close to a commercial breakthrough
The new, “green” flame retardants innovated in Åbo Akademi University have sparked wide international interest. Based on this new innovation, Kiilto is developing flame retarding products for wood-based materials.Particularly in Europe, there is a widespread interest in non-toxic flame retardants, tells Research, Development and Innovation Director Raija Polvinen from Kiilto. “The new innovation by the research group, led by Professor Carl-Erik Wilen from Åbo Akademi University, has been widely reported and we have been busy in answering the phone”, smiles Polvinen.
